While White Hart Lane station lacks a traditional ticket office, there are numerous 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ines are conveniently accessible for travelers with disabilities, ensuring a hassle-free experience. The station also supports step-free access across its premises, further enhancing ease for passengers. While there is no luggage storage or waiting room, travelers can still find seating areas to rest their feet.
In terms of technology, public Wi-Fi is accessible, enabling you to stay connected while on the go. There are no ATMs or refreshment facilities on-site, so it’s advisable to make any necessary arrangements beforehand. CCTV cameras are installed to provide an added layer of security for travelers.
Getting to and from White Hart Lane station is simple thanks to its robust connection with local transport services. Transport for London buses operate from just outside the station, making it easy to navigate through the city. If rail service disruptions occur, bus stops on High Road can assist with onward travel north to Enfield Town and Cheshunt or south to Liverpool Street.
Though taxis and car hire options are not directly available at the station, alternatives can be easily accessed nearby. The station area does not offer dedicated spaces for accessible taxis or set-down points, so plan your journey with this in mind.

Bromley North is outfitted with all the essential amenities to ensure a smooth traveling experience. The station features a ticket office that operates from 06:10 to 19:00 on weekdays and from 07:20 to 14:00 on Saturdays. Additionally, multiple ticket machines, including accessible ones, and smartcard issuers ensure your passage is unhindered, while an induction loop supports those with hearing impairments.
With a category A accessibility rating, the station ensures step-free access across all platforms. While there are designated waiting and seating areas, note that there is no formal waiting room. Assistance for navigation and embarking is available during staffing hours, which harmonizes well with the mobile Assistance Team for non-staffed hours.
Bromley North is not just about rail travel; it provides excellent links to various forms of local transport. For those needing to reach other destinations, information on bus routes and schedules can be found in a printable format here. Rail replacement services are conveniently accessed from bus stop E on Tweedy Road, making sure that your journey continues smoothly, even in cases of rail disruptions.
